looking at a Quadzilla, DPF delete pipe, and MBRP exhaust tip someone has. I believe the Quadzilla will take care of the DPF delete, but is there anything else I should know about buying a used programmer? What kind of results do the Quad owners get from theirs?

D/AChris
10-07-2010, 09:37 PM
Just make sure the original owner has returned his truck back to stock to get his VIN out of the tuner. Then just update with the No-DPF tunes, upload into your truck. That's about it. I used the Quad S2 for almost 18months before I sold it here and got my Edge Race Evo. I like my Edge more due to the cleaner tuning, better mpg's over my Quad, turbo brake feature, gauges built in, and the rumble at idle vs. the hissing of Quad's tuning. But, I had no issues with my Quad and for an inexpensive tuner (especially used), it's hard to beat! Chris

quad is not a bad tuner for the money, a few querks with it at first use, but for 400 dollars and 135 (okay) hp gains its not bad, but like everyone told me, it will defuel during shifts, it will possibly have problems during tuning changes, and no form of engine parameter monitorings will be your only "problems". ill be running quad s2 for a little while until i decide to either go with edge, or EFI live. but for now people tell me i will be satisfied with the quad.
